Iranian Media Say Four U.S. Missiles Hit Tanker Near Kharg Island

Iranian state television reported that four U.S. missiles struck a tanker about six miles, or 10 kilometers, from Kharg Island on Saturday morning. The crew was evacuating and no casualties were reported. The report presented no evidence or comment from Iranian officials, and U.S. Central Command did not immediately respond to a request for comment. Kharg hosts Iran’s main oil-export terminal, and the reported incident came days after U.S. strikes on Iranian targets resumed amid intensified fighting near the Strait of Hormuz.
